Summary
Praying with the Ascension, Descent of the Holy Spirit, Assumption of Mary, and Coronation of Mary, we lift our hearts to the triumph of Christ and the glory shared with His Mother. Together, these mysteries reveal the fullness of God’s saving plan: Christ exalted at the Father’s right hand, the Spirit poured out upon the Church, and Mary sharing already in the glory promised to all the faithful. They call us to live in hope, to walk in the Spirit, and to trust Mary’s intercession as she leads us closer to her Son. Today’s focus is the mysteries of the Ascension, the Descent of the Holy Spirit, the Assumption of Mary, and the Coronation of Mary. We will be praying four decades of the Rosary.
